adjective
- programmed or set up in advance
Examples
- The washing machine has several preprogrammed cycles for different fabric types.
- Her phone came with preprogrammed ringtones and wallpapers.
- The robot follows a preprogrammed sequence of movements.
- The thermostat has preprogrammed temperature settings for each day of the week.
- The coffee maker can be preprogrammed to start brewing at 6 AM.
- The GPS device includes preprogrammed routes to popular destinations.
